fix(config): restore custom providers after v11→v12 migration
The v11→v12 migration converts custom_providers (list) into providers (dict), then deletes the list. But all runtime resolvers read from custom_providers — after migration, named custom endpoints silently stop resolving and fallback chains fail with AuthError. Add get_compatible_custom_providers() that reads from both config schemas (legacy custom_providers list + v12+ providers dict), normalizes entries, deduplicates, and returns a unified list. Update ALL consumers: - hermes_cli/runtime_provider.py: _get_named_custom_provider() + key_env - hermes_cli/auth_commands.py: credential pool provider names - hermes_cli/main.py: model picker + _model_flow_named_custom() - agent/auxiliary_client.py: key_env + custom_entry model fallback - agent/credential_pool.py: _iter_custom_providers() - cli.py + gateway/run.py: /model switch custom_providers passthrough - run_agent.py + gateway/run.py: per-model context_length lookup Also: use config.pop() instead of del for safer migration, fix stale _config_version assertions in tests, add pool mock to codex test.
